Wind power: Alpic, a certified player and trainer recognised by the Global Wind Organization


The Global Wind Organization (GWO) is an international non-profit association bringing together the leading manufacturers, maintenance providers and operators of wind turbines.
In particular, it is involved in establishing common international standards with a view to creating an ever safer working environment.


‘Within the GWO, Alpic is recognised as a competent player in the field of working at height and rescue at height, with a quality process that is audited annually in accordance with the strict requirements of this international organisation,’ explains Bruno Lambert, Director of Alpic.


This year, Alpic obtained two new accreditations from the GWO:

  • the ability to train trainers, thereby strengthening its role as an expert,
  • authorisation to organise training courses at external sites, whether at facilities that meet GWO requirements or directly on operational wind turbines.
     

Campaigning for real-life training with France Renouvelables for the wind energy sector

Alpic is also a member of France Renouvelables (formerly France Énergie Éolienne - FEE). This association is the representative body for the wind energy sector in France.


With more than 360 professional members from the sector, it formulates proposals to improve and strengthen the regulatory and economic framework for renewable energies in France: ‘Until now, France Renouvelables has focused relatively little on the issue of training. That's why it's important to make our voice heard,’ emphasises Bruno Lambert.


Alpic is therefore working to raise awareness among the association's members of the need to have training practices available throughout France, but also to improve training conditions.


The majority of training courses are currently held on structures made of metal that are no more than 10 metres high – a situation that is far removed from the reality on the ground, where modern wind turbines can reach heights of over 100 metres. Fear of heights can endanger workers who have not learned to overcome it.
 

Solutions offered by Alpic to improve safety in the wind industry

One concrete solution, promoted by Alpic to France Renouvelables, could be to use decommissioned wind turbines for training purposes: ‘For training in working at height, we don't need the blades, just the upper hub, with its specific geometry, and the internal configuration of the tower,’ explains Bruno Lambert.


The idea put forward by Alpic's director goes even further: he proposes pooling resources between the various players in order to invest in sites dedicated to training. This approach would make it possible to overcome the limitations of current ‘win labs,’ which generally do not accurately reproduce the height and configurations of contemporary wind turbines.

 

Through its involvement in these two bodies, Alpic aims to contribute to the development of training standards and, by extension, to improving safety in the wind industry.
